Description

This is possibly the simplest way to create a table full of oohing and aahing dinner guests, and you’re now officially in on the secret.


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 2 large Pears
  • 2 teaspoons Cinnamon
  • 4 tablespoons Sugar
  • 1 sheet Puff Pastry (approximately 1 pound or 450g)
  • Vanilla ice cream
  • 1 cup Pecans, chopped

Instructions

Prepare the Pears:

  • Start by peeling the pears and cutting them in half lengthwise.
  • Use a spoon or a melon baller to remove the seeds and core from each pear half.

Season the Pears:

  • In a small bowl, mix together the cinnamon and sugar.
  • Sprinkle the cinnamon-sugar mix evenly over the cut sides of the pears.

Prepare the Puff Pastry:

  •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C).
  • Lightly flour a clean surface and roll out the puff pastry sheet to smooth out the seams and slightly increase its size.

Wrap the Pears:

  • Place each pear half, cut side down, on the puff pastry.
  • Trim the excess pastry around the pear, leaving a small border.
  • If you want to get fancy, use the extra puff pastry to form leaves and press them onto the pears.

Bake:

  • Place the wrapped pears on a baking sheet and bake in the preheated oven for 1 hour, or until the pastry is golden brown and the pears are tender.
  • Allow the pears to cool slightly before serving.

Serve:

  • Serve each pear half warm with a scoop of vanilla ice cream and a sprinkling of chopped pecans. Enjoy!

Notes

Adjust the cinnamon and sugar to your taste. Also, the baking time can vary slightly based on the size and ripeness of the pears, and the thickness of the puff pastry.
